New Recycling & Waste Contracts for Hampshire Public Sector OrganisationsAttention all Hampshire County Council offices and schools, other public
sector organisations, and County Supplies’ customers in Hampshire!
Would you be interested in separate waste and recyclables collections
from your work place? If so, read
on … Hampshire County Council’s County Supplies, supported by the Natural
Resources Initiative and the Education Department, has set up an exciting and
groundbreaking waste and recycling contract.
This will enable all schools and other HCC premises, other public
sector organisations and County Supplies’ customers across the county, to
have their waste and recyclables collected separately, changing a waste
problem to a resource opportunity. The contract will start in April 2005, when mixed newspapers, magazines,
paper, cardboard, junk mail, cans and plastic bottles will be accepted in a
separate recyclables collection, reflecting and reinforcing Project
Integra’s household recycling system. This
is an excellent opportunity for Hampshire County Council to lead by example in
a countywide initiative to use resources efficiently and reduce landfill.
Detailed information will be sent to all schools in November, encouraging
them to sign up and play a key part in demonstrating their commitment to
sustainable resource management to the next generation.
Separating out recyclables will also reduce the financial impact of
sharply rising landfill tax over the next few years.
The success of the new dual collection service will depend on achieving
a high level of sign-up to the contract. Schools should check their current
arrangements now to allow sufficient notice for the termination of existing
